Least Common Multiple of 77209 and 77217 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 77209 and 77217,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(77209,77217) = 1
LCM(77209,77217) = ( 77209 × 77217) / 1
LCM(77209,77217) = 5961847353 / 1
LCM(77209,77217) = 5961847353
